High field dielectric loss measurements of liquid nitrogen
説明
Dielectric loss measurements have been made in liquid nitrogen under different conditions to analyze the influence of flow speed during injection of liquid into the cryostat, level of air above test liquid, and waiting period before the application of voltage. The results indicate that the losses in commercial pure liquid nitrogen are in well under acceptable range for practical applications (<5/spl times/10/sup -4/). Dry air with 1% equivalent concentration of condensed oxygen in liquid nitrogen did not have any significant effect on measured losses. Some high values of tan/spl delta/ that have been measured are thought to be resulting from moisture condensation or deposition of other particulate contamination on electrode surfaces, and their effect on high field conduction.
